Lucas Garcia Leon

Born in Madrid, from a very early age, Lucas danced to music whenever there was a chance. At the age of 9, he started his ballet training at the Real Conservatorio Profesional de Danza Mariemma in Madrid. After graduating, Lucas left his home and moved to Amsterdam where he joined the Dutch National Ballet Academy in 2021 under the artistic direction of Ernst Meisner. He had dancing opportunities with the Dutch National Ballet taking part in some of their biggest productions: “The Sleeping Beauty” and “The Nutcracker and the Mouse King.” Lucas has also performed a pas de deux by David Dawson and choreographies by William Forsythe, Ernst Meisner and Didy Veldman. After receiving his Associate Degree diploma in Amsterdam in 2023, he decided to join the Joffrey Ballet as a Studio Company member under the direction of Oğulcan Borova. Since his arrival, he has danced “Kettentanz,” choreography by the co-founder of the Joffrey Ballet, Gerald Arpino, for the Arpino Centennial Celebration in Chicago.
